将Rad Grid导出到Excel时包括自定义详细信息

时间:2014-11-04 12:13:49

标签: c# asp.net telerik export-to-excel radgrid

我正在使用telerik rad grid。它为export grid data into excel提供了功能。我希望在导出这些数据时进行一些修改。

我想在导出的文件中包含公司详细信息(即徽标和rad网格中没有的其他一些自定义详细信息)。

是否有可能使用rad grid导出功能执行此操作。像覆盖我可以将这些自定义数据写入导出的excel文件的功能?

最好的方法是什么?请建议。

1 个答案:

答案 0 :(得分:0)

尝试这样的事情: http://www.telerik.com/forums/radgrid-export-to-excel-and-add-extra-information#pktx029dKk2yBlBGE07Msw

想法是在调用导出方法之前在网格中添加一些简单的HTML:

让我们从链接的线程中复制代码:)

  RadGrid1.MasterTableView.Controls.Add(new LiteralControl("<span><br/>Description: Data selected using dates between 1 Jan 2011 to 1 Sep 2011</span>"));
  RadGrid1.MasterTableView.Caption = "<span><br/>Exported by: John Smith</span>";
  RadGrid1.ExportSettings.OpenInNewWindow = true;
  RadGrid1.ExportSettings.ExportOnlyData = false;
  RadGrid1.MasterTableView.ExportToExcel();